Hi everybody !
I'm totally new on this forum where i learn so much ! I've made 4 X1 and two MT-130 (http://hornplans.free.fr/mt130.html), and I'm looking for the best suitable kick bins to put between those cabs. HD15 or MTH-30 ? The MTH-30 looks easier to build and less expensive too.. How many of them ? (2 seems to me good) By the way, I mainly play Bass music : Dub, Dubstep, D'n'B, and some deep techno/house too. I plan to X over that way : - X1 : 30 to 70 hz - kick bin : 70 to about 150 hz What do you think ? Any phase and delay issues ? Thanks very much |
